/* * Mach Operating System * Copyright (c) 1987 Carnegie-Mellon University * All rights reserved. The CMU software License Agreement specifies * the terms and conditions for use and redistribution. */ /* * HISTORY * 7-Jan-93 Mac Gillon (mgillon) at NeXT * Integrated POSIX support * * 27-Sep-89 Morris Meyer (mmeyer) at NeXT * NFS 4.0 Changes: make uid_t and gid_t signed * * 02-Mar-87 Mike Accetta (mja) at Carnegie-Mellon University * CS_BUGFIX: Restored previous unsigned fixes for _quad and * off_t types by Bill Bolosky although this time under a * different conditional and only under -DKERNEL so that, sigh, * user programs which import the file but don't use the type * consistently won't break. Of course, lseek takes an off_t as * its second paramter which can be legitimately signed. This * whole thing is a hack and I suspect that eventually someone is * going to have to end up rewriting some kernel code. * [ V5.1(F4) ] * * 24-Oct-86 Jonathan J. Chew (jjc) at Carnegie-Mellon University * Added 68000 dependent definition of "label_t" and "physadr". * Conditionalized on whether ASSEMBLER is undefined. * * 7-Oct-86 David L. Black (dlb) at Carnegie-Mellon University * Merged Multimax changes. * * 24-Sep-86 Michael Young (mwyoung) at Carnegie-Mellon University * Moved boolean declaration to its own file. * * 23-Aug-86 Michael Young (mwyoung) at Carnegie-Mellon University * Renamed "machtypes.h" to "types.h". * * 16-Jul-86 Bill Bolosky (bolosky) at Carnegie-Mellon University * CS_GENERIC: changed type quad from longs to u_longs, * and off_t from int to u_long. * * 19-Feb-86 Bill Bolosky (bolosky) at Carnegie-Mellon University * romp: Added alternate definitions of label_t and physaddr. * * 25-Jan-86 Avadis Tevanian (avie) at Carnegie-Mellon University * Upgraded to 4.3. * * 15-Jun-85 Avadis Tevanian (avie) at Carnegie-Mellon University * Allow for nested calls of types.h. */ #ifndef _TYPES_ #define _TYPES_ /* * Copyright (c) 1982, 1986 Regents of the University of California. * All rights reserved. The Berkeley software License Agreement * specifies the terms and conditions for redistribution. * * @(#)types.h 7.1 (Berkeley) 6/4/86 */ #ifndef ASSEMBLER #if !defined(KERNEL) && defined(_POSIX_SOURCE) #include <standards.h> #endif #ifdef _NEXT_SOURCE /* * Basic system types and major/minor device * constructing/busting macros. */ /* major part of a device */ #define major(x) ((int)(((unsigned)(x)>>8)&0377)) /* minor part of a device */ #define minor(x) ((int)((x)&0377)) /* make a device number */ #define makedev(x,y) ((dev_t)(((x)<<8) | (y))) typedef unsigned char u_char; typedef unsigned short u_short; typedef unsigned int u_int; typedef unsigned long u_long; typedef unsigned short ushort; /* sys III compat */ #import <bsd/machine/label_t.h> #ifdef KERNEL typedef struct _quad { u_long val[2]; } quad; #else typedef struct _quad { long val[2]; } quad; #endif typedef long daddr_t; typedef char * caddr_t; #ifndef _TIME_T #define _TIME_T typedef long time_t; #endif /* _TIME_T */ #endif /* _NEXT_SOURCE */ #if defined(_POSIX_SOURCE) || defined(_NEXT_SOURCE) #ifndef _SIZE_T #define _SIZE_T #ifdef __STRICT_BSD__ typedef long size_t; #else typedef unsigned long size_t; #endif /* __STRICT_BSD__ */ #endif /* _SIZE_T */ typedef short dev_t; typedef short gid_t; typedef short uid_t; #ifdef _NEXT_SOURCE typedef u_long ino_t; #else typedef unsigned long ino_t; #endif #endif /* _POSIX_SOURCE || _NEXT_SOURCE */ #ifdef KERNEL typedef u_long off_t; #else typedef long off_t; #endif /* KERNEL */ #if defined(_POSIX_SOURCE) typedef int ssize_t; typedef int pid_t; typedef unsigned short mode_t; typedef short nlink_t; #endif /* _POSIX_SOURCE */ #ifdef _NEXT_SOURCE #define NBBY 8 /* number of bits in a byte */ /* * Select uses bit masks of file descriptors in longs. * These macros manipulate such bit fields (the * filesystem macros use chars). FD_SETSIZE may be * defined by the user, but the default here should * be >= NOFILE (param.h). */ #ifndef FD_SETSIZE #define FD_SETSIZE 256 #endif typedef long fd_mask; #define NFDBITS (sizeof(fd_mask) * NBBY) /* bits per mask */ #ifndef howmany #define howmany(x, y) (((x)+((y)-1))/(y)) #endif typedef struct fd_set { fd_mask fds_bits[howmany(FD_SETSIZE, NFDBITS)]; } fd_set; #define FD_SET(n, p) ((p)->fds_bits[(n)/NFDBITS] |= \ (1 << ((n) % NFDBITS))) #define FD_CLR(n, p) ((p)->fds_bits[(n)/NFDBITS] &= \ ~(1 << ((n) % NFDBITS))) #define FD_ISSET(n, p) ((p)->fds_bits[(n)/NFDBITS] & \ (1 << ((n) % NFDBITS))) #define FD_ZERO(p) bzero((char *)(p), sizeof(*(p))) #endif /* _NEXT_SOURCE */ #endif /* ASSEMBLER */ #endif /* _TYPES_ */
